Quick Summary

The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) is soliciting proposals for Medical Supplies/Equipment Courier Services for the VA Illiana Health Care System in Danville, IL, and its Community Based Outpatient Clinics (CBOCs). This is a Firm-Fixed-Price (FFP) contract with an estimated total value of $34 Million. Quotes are due August 5, 2026.

Scope of Work

The contractor will provide daily scheduled courier services (Monday-Friday) to transport sterile and non-sterile medical supplies, office supplies, clean/dirty linen, and medical/non-medical equipment. Routes originate from the Danville facility, serving CBOCs in Champaign, Peoria, Bloomington, Mattoon, Springfield, and Decatur, then returning to Danville. Items for transport include exam tables, hospital beds, patient scales, medical carts, wheelchairs, walkers, canes, refrigerators, printers, and TVs, with specific exclusions for items containing hard drives or VA sensitive information.

Operational requirements include the use of both Sprinter Vans and 21ft box trucks (estimated 1200 cubic feet storage, max load 26,000 lbs), with lift gate service required. The courier service is responsible for loading and unloading, and must provide necessary equipment like handcarts. Drivers are not required to operate forklifts. Personnel must undergo background checks, may be issued PIV cards, and must comply with VHA Directive 1192 regarding influenza vaccination or masking.
